Skip to content

Commit 02fd1c6

Browse files
api-clients-generation-pipeline[bot]ci.datadog-api-spec
andauthored
[cloud-network-monitoring] Remove preview note + Add notifications (#3267)
Co-authored-by: ci.datadog-api-spec <packages@datadoghq.com>
1 parent 95edcab commit 02fd1c6

File tree

8 files changed

+7
-43
lines changed

8 files changed

+7
-43
lines changed

.generated-info

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
11
{
2-
"spec_repo_commit": "befda92",
3-
"generated": "2025-08-06 19:12:53.581"
2+
"spec_repo_commit": "fd3370f",
3+
"generated": "2025-08-06 20:55:33.459"
44
}

.generator/schemas/v2/openapi.yaml

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-57013,9 +57013,6 @@ paths:
5701357013
summary: Get all aggregated connections
5701457014
tags:
5701557015
- Cloud Network Monitoring
57016-
x-unstable: '**Note**: This endpoint is in Preview. If you have any feedback,
57017-
57018-
contact [Datadog support](https://docs.datadoghq.com/help/).'
5701957016
/api/v2/network/dns/aggregate:
5702057017
get:
5702157018
description: Get all aggregated DNS traffic.
@@ -57076,9 +57073,6 @@ paths:
5707657073
summary: Get all aggregated DNS traffic
5707757074
tags:
5707857075
- Cloud Network Monitoring
57079-
x-unstable: '**Note**: This endpoint is in Preview. If you have any feedback,
57080-
57081-
contact [Datadog support](https://docs.datadoghq.com/help/).'
5708257076
/api/v2/on-call/escalation-policies:
5708357077
post:
5708457078
description: Create a new On-Call escalation policy

api/datadog/configuration.go

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-665,8 +665,6 @@ func NewConfiguration() *Configuration {
665665
"v2.UpdateMonitorUserTemplate": false,
666666
"v2.ValidateExistingMonitorUserTemplate": false,
667667
"v2.ValidateMonitorUserTemplate": false,
668-
"v2.GetAggregatedConnections": false,
669-
"v2.GetAggregatedDns": false,
670668
"v2.CreatePipeline": false,
671669
"v2.DeletePipeline": false,
672670
"v2.GetPipeline": false,

api/datadogV2/api_cloud_network_monitoring.go

Lines changed: 0 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,6 @@ package datadogV2
66

77
import (
88
_context "context"
9-
_fmt "fmt"
10-
_log "log"
119
_nethttp "net/http"
1210
_neturl "net/url"
1311

@@ -79,15 +77,6 @@ func (a *CloudNetworkMonitoringApi) GetAggregatedConnections(ctx _context.Contex
7977
optionalParams = o[0]
8078
}
8179

82-
operationId := "v2.GetAggregatedConnections"
83-
isOperationEnabled := a.Client.Cfg.IsUnstableOperationEnabled(operationId)
84-
if !isOperationEnabled {
85-
return localVarReturnValue, nil, datadog.GenericOpenAPIError{ErrorMessage: _fmt.Sprintf("Unstable operation '%s' is disabled", operationId)}
86-
}
87-
if isOperationEnabled && a.Client.Cfg.Debug {
88-
_log.Printf("WARNING: Using unstable operation '%s'", operationId)
89-
}
90-
9180
localBasePath, err := a.Client.Cfg.ServerURLWithContext(ctx, "v2.CloudNetworkMonitoringApi.GetAggregatedConnections")
9281
if err != nil {
9382
return localVarReturnValue, nil, datadog.GenericOpenAPIError{ErrorMessage: err.Error()}
@@ -233,15 +222,6 @@ func (a *CloudNetworkMonitoringApi) GetAggregatedDns(ctx _context.Context, o ...
233222
optionalParams = o[0]
234223
}
235224

236-
operationId := "v2.GetAggregatedDns"
237-
isOperationEnabled := a.Client.Cfg.IsUnstableOperationEnabled(operationId)
238-
if !isOperationEnabled {
239-
return localVarReturnValue, nil, datadog.GenericOpenAPIError{ErrorMessage: _fmt.Sprintf("Unstable operation '%s' is disabled", operationId)}
240-
}
241-
if isOperationEnabled && a.Client.Cfg.Debug {
242-
_log.Printf("WARNING: Using unstable operation '%s'", operationId)
243-
}
244-
245225
localBasePath, err := a.Client.Cfg.ServerURLWithContext(ctx, "v2.CloudNetworkMonitoringApi.GetAggregatedDns")
246226
if err != nil {
247227
return localVarReturnValue, nil, datadog.GenericOpenAPIError{ErrorMessage: err.Error()}

examples/v2/cloud-network-monitoring/GetAggregatedConnections.go

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@ import (
1515
func main() {
1616
ctx := datadog.NewDefaultContext(context.Background())
1717
configuration := datadog.NewConfiguration()
18-
configuration.SetUnstableOperationEnabled("v2.GetAggregatedConnections", true)
1918
apiClient := datadog.NewAPIClient(configuration)
2019
api := datadogV2.NewCloudNetworkMonitoringApi(apiClient)
2120
resp, r, err := api.GetAggregatedConnections(ctx, *datadogV2.NewGetAggregatedConnectionsOptionalParameters())

examples/v2/cloud-network-monitoring/GetAggregatedConnections_3059356111.go

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@ import (
1515
func main() {
1616
ctx := datadog.NewDefaultContext(context.Background())
1717
configuration := datadog.NewConfiguration()
18-
configuration.SetUnstableOperationEnabled("v2.GetAggregatedConnections", true)
1918
apiClient := datadog.NewAPIClient(configuration)
2019
api := datadogV2.NewCloudNetworkMonitoringApi(apiClient)
2120
resp, r, err := api.GetAggregatedConnections(ctx, *datadogV2.NewGetAggregatedConnectionsOptionalParameters())

examples/v2/cloud-network-monitoring/GetAggregatedDns.go

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@ import (
1515
func main() {
1616
ctx := datadog.NewDefaultContext(context.Background())
1717
configuration := datadog.NewConfiguration()
18-
configuration.SetUnstableOperationEnabled("v2.GetAggregatedDns", true)
1918
apiClient := datadog.NewAPIClient(configuration)
2019
api := datadogV2.NewCloudNetworkMonitoringApi(apiClient)
2120
resp, r, err := api.GetAggregatedDns(ctx, *datadogV2.NewGetAggregatedDnsOptionalParameters())

tests/scenarios/features/v2/cloud_network_monitoring.feature

Lines changed: 5 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-14,37 +14,32 @@ Feature: Cloud Network Monitoring
1414

1515
@team:Datadog/networks
1616
Scenario: Get aggregated connections returns "OK" response
17-
Given operation "GetAggregatedConnections" enabled
18-
And new "GetAggregatedConnections" request
17+
Given new "GetAggregatedConnections" request
1918
When the request is sent
2019
Then the response status is 200 OK
2120

2221
@team:Datadog/networks
2322
Scenario: Get all aggregated DNS traffic returns "Bad Request" response
24-
Given operation "GetAggregatedDns" enabled
25-
And new "GetAggregatedDns" request
23+
Given new "GetAggregatedDns" request
2624
And request contains "group_by" parameter with value "server_ungrouped,server_service"
2725
When the request is sent
2826
Then the response status is 400 Bad Request
2927

3028
@team:Datadog/networks
3129
Scenario: Get all aggregated DNS traffic returns "OK" response
32-
Given operation "GetAggregatedDns" enabled
33-
And new "GetAggregatedDns" request
30+
Given new "GetAggregatedDns" request
3431
When the request is sent
3532
Then the response status is 200 OK
3633

3734
@skip-python @skip-ruby @team:Datadog/networks
3835
Scenario: Get all aggregated connections returns "Bad Request" response
39-
Given operation "GetAggregatedConnections" enabled
40-
And new "GetAggregatedConnections" request
36+
Given new "GetAggregatedConnections" request
4137
And request contains "limit" parameter with value 8000
4238
When the request is sent
4339
Then the response status is 400 Bad Request
4440

4541
@generated @skip @team:Datadog/networks
4642
Scenario: Get all aggregated connections returns "OK" response
47-
Given operation "GetAggregatedConnections" enabled
48-
And new "GetAggregatedConnections" request
43+
Given new "GetAggregatedConnections" request
4944
When the request is sent
5045
Then the response status is 200 OK

0 commit comments

Comments
 (0)